软件数据采集的工作内容主要包括以下几个方面:
1. 数据收集:这是数据采集工作的第一步,需要确定要收集的数据类型和来源。这可能包括用户行为数据、网站访问数据、社交媒体数据等。在收集数据时,需要注意数据的质量和完整性,确保数据的准确性和可靠性。
2. 数据清洗:在收集到原始数据后,需要进行数据清洗,去除无效、错误或不完整的数据。这可能包括去除重复数据、填充缺失值、转换数据格式等。数据清洗是保证数据分析结果准确性的关键步骤。
3. 数据存储:将清洗后的数据存储在合适的数据库或数据仓库中,以便后续的数据分析和挖掘。选择合适的存储方式和存储结构对于提高数据处理效率和降低存储成本至关重要。
4. 数据分析:对存储的数据进行分析,提取有价值的信息和模式。这可能包括统计分析、机器学习、数据挖掘等方法。数据分析的目的是从大量数据中找出规律和趋势,为决策提供支持。
5. 数据可视化:将分析结果以图表、报表等形式展示出来,使非专业用户也能理解数据的含义。数据可视化可以提高数据的可读性和易用性,帮助决策者更好地理解数据。
6. 数据报告:将数据分析的结果整理成报告,向相关人员汇报。报告应包括数据分析的方法、过程、结果和结论,以及建议和改进措施。数据报告有助于提高团队的工作效率,促进知识共享和经验传承。
7. 数据维护:随着业务的发展和技术的进步,可能需要对数据进行更新和维护。这可能包括定期清理过期数据、添加新的数据源、优化数据存储结构等。数据维护是保证数据质量的重要环节,也是长期保持数据价值的关键。
8. 数据安全与隐私保护:在采集、存储、处理和使用数据的过程中,需要遵守相关的法律法规和道德规范,保护用户的隐私和数据安全。这可能包括数据加密、访问控制、审计日志等措施。
9. 数据治理:建立和完善数据治理体系,确保数据的合规性、一致性和可用性。这可能包括制定数据管理政策、建立数据标准、培训相关人员等。数据治理是保证数据质量的基础,也是实现数据价值的保障。
10. 持续学习与改进:随着技术的发展和业务的变化,数据采集的方法和工具也在不断更新。因此,需要不断学习和掌握新的技术和方法,提高数据采集的效率和质量。同时,也需要根据实际需求和反馈,不断改进数据采集的策略和方法,以适应不断变化的业务环境。